About this listen

Discover the meaning behind 150 common signs you might see from the beyond and learn to communicate with the other side with this enlightening new resource for receiving and interpreting spiritual messages.

A feather found during a walk outside…

Maple leaves blowing in the breeze…

A particular book sticking out from the shelf…

These are all signs from the other side—but are you prepared to receive them? With the expert wisdom of trusted psychic medium and Angel Numbers author Mystic Michaela, you will be. The Book of Signs is an enlightening guide to communicating with the other side.

You will find detailed descriptions of 150 common signs from beyond and expert advice on how to interpret these insightful messages. Signs defined in this book will include:

-Birds like bluebirds, which mean someone is sending you luck

-Flowers such as roses, which communicate miracles from the other side

-Sounds like the peal of a bell, which reminds us that love is all around.

-And many more!

In addition to getting these messages from beyond, you’ll also learn how to communicate back to those on the other side, creating a meaningful connection between this plane and the next. Your daily life is filled with these amazing messages—and with The Book of Signs you’ll be ready to receive them.
